Analysis
In 2024, yields of key staple crops in Chad stood at 1.63 tonnes per hectare.
The figure is down 15.6% on the previous year and up 25.2% over ten years.
Over the whole period, yields of key staple crops in Chad peaked at 3.6 tonnes per hectare in 1974 and was at its lowest, 0.4923 tonnes per hectare, in 2011.
Chad ranks 101st of 125 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 63 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 1.53 tonnes per hectare | 1.11 tonnes per hectare | 2.22 tonnes per hectare | 9 |
| 1970s | 2.13 tonnes per hectare | 1.33 tonnes per hectare | 3.6 tonnes per hectare | 10 |
| 1980s | 1.25 tonnes per hectare | 0.6003 tonnes per hectare | 2 tonnes per hectare | 10 |
| 1990s | 1.91 tonnes per hectare | 0.9996 tonnes per hectare | 3 tonnes per hectare | 10 |
| 2000s | 1.62 tonnes per hectare | 1 tonnes per hectare | 2 tonnes per hectare | 9 |
| 2010s | 1.89 tonnes per hectare | 0.4923 tonnes per hectare | 2.64 tonnes per hectare | 10 |
| 2020s | 1.83 tonnes per hectare | 1.63 tonnes per hectare | 1.93 tonnes per hectare | 5 |
